And you can just tap to unzip them on the iPad. You can also have white backgrounds and it still be a PNG because they can have backgrounds, but PNG is used as image file type for transparency. So if you stickers that are JPEG for instance, you’ll have a white background. Important tip here: PNG can encode transparent backgrounds. So for me, I just call those individual PNGs. If you’re not able to individually lasso a sticker, then make sure “Images” is toggled on under the lasso. You can also do this in split screen if you prefer that setup. So if you’re not familiar with precropped GoodNotes sticker sheets, it basically is a sheet of digital stickers and since everything was manually imported and cropped by me, you can just lasso and copy the stickers you want to use and then paste them over into your digital planner.
